Abstract Polymerase chain reaction (PCR) is the basis of recombinant and other molecular biological techniques. Availability ofcheap and robust PCR platforms enables the tests to be performed easily, even in resource constrained settings. Hereinwe compared the efficacy of a portable thermal cycler ( Palm PCRTM G1-12 System) for rapid DNA amplification againstthe standard Peltier-based thermal cycler using plasmid DNA and genomic DNA in single and multiplex PCR experiments.Our study revealed that the Palm PCRTM G1-12 System could be a portable DNA amplification system to conduct variousmolecular techniques, especially in places where resources are limited.
